for i in range(0, width+1):
for j in range(0, height+1):
pixel = frame.get_pixel(i, j)
frame.set_pixel(i,j,(pixel / 10))
```在frame.set_pixel(i,j,(pixel / 10)) 处报错TypeError: object 'float' isn't a tuple or list,请问应该如何设置像素值?
t3an
@t3an
t3an 发布的帖子
-
set_pixel给灰度图某个像素设置值,报错
-
RE: 输出曝光值为什么总是相同?如何获取曝光时间?
@kidswong999 是两个概念吧?曝光值是由这光圈和曝光时间决定的。
公式: EV=log_{2}\frac{N^{2}}{t} 曝光值是一个以2为底的对数刻度系统。 其中N是光圈(f值);t是曝光时间(快门),单位秒。 -
RE: 输出曝光值为什么总是相同?如何获取曝光时间?
@kidswong999 可以改变了,谢谢您。请问输出的exposure是曝光时间吧?不是曝光值?可以输出曝光值EV(光圈和快门共同作用得到的)吗?
-
RE: 输出曝光值为什么总是相同?如何获取曝光时间?
@kidswong999 用手遮住摄像头,增益会变化,曝光时间没有变化
FPS 68.690765, Gain 15.917599 dB, Exposure 57200 us
FPS 68.693970, Gain 15.917599 dB, Exposure 57200 us
FPS 68.691406, Gain 14.807251 dB, Exposure 57200 us
FPS 68.694611, Gain 14.807251 dB, Exposure 57200 us
FPS 68.692078, Gain 13.533871 dB, Exposure 57200 us
FPS 68.695282, Gain 13.533871 dB, Exposure 57200 us
FPS 68.692749, Gain 13.064251 dB, Exposure 57200 us -
RE: 输出曝光值为什么总是相同?如何获取曝光时间?
你好,这个程序仍然只是增益变化,曝光时间没有变化
FPS 68.696014, Gain 12.041199 dB, Exposure 57200 us
FPS 68.698883, Gain 12.041199 dB, Exposure 57200 us
FPS 68.696594, Gain 12.041199 dB, Exposure 57200 us
FPS 68.699463, Gain 12.041199 dB, Exposure 57200 us -
输出曝光值为什么总是相同?如何获取曝光时间?
1、指导文档中只有设置曝光时间的函数,是否有可以实时获取自动曝光曝光时间的函数?
2、为什么设置了自动曝光后,用函数sensor.get_exposure_us()获取的曝光值没有变化?但用函数sensor.get_gain_db()获取的增益有变化?
3、请问什么参数能表征环境光线的亮暗?谢谢!盼答复!
-
RE: ubuntu平台安装openmv IDE出现依赖 libusb-1.0-0报错。请问如何解决?
@t3an 已解决,qt问题,qt缺少libxcb-cursor0,安装即可